This Gut Healing Acai Bowl is a vibrant, nutrient-packed dish that’s perfect for breakfast or a refreshing snack. Made with frozen acai puree, creamy coconut milk, collagen powder, and fresh fruits, it’s designed to support gut health while delighting your taste buds. Quick, easy, and customizable—this bowl is as beautiful as it is nourishing!

Ingredients

Scale

For the Bowl

  • 1 pack frozen acai puree (unsweetened, soy-free)
  • 1/3 cup coconut milk or water
  • 1/2 frozen banana
  • 1/2 cup frozen strawberries
  • 1 tbsp coconut oil
  • 1 scoop collagen powder

For Topping

  • 1/2 ripe banana, sliced
  • 34 strawberries, sliced
  • A handful of blueberries
  • Shredded coconut (optional)

Instructions

  1. Prepare Ingredients: Let the frozen acai puree sit at room temperature for about 10 minutes or microwave briefly to soften slightly.
  2. Blend the Base: Add acai puree, coconut milk or water, frozen banana, frozen strawberries, coconut oil, and collagen powder to a high-speed blender. Blend until smooth and thick. The mixture should resemble a creamy smoothie but remain firm enough to hold toppings.
  3. Assemble the Bowl: Spoon the blended mixture into a bowl and smooth the surface with the back of a spoon.
  4. Add Toppings: Arrange banana slices, strawberries, blueberries, and shredded coconut on top as desired.
  5. Serve: Enjoy immediately with a spoon while cold and fresh!

Notes

Serving Suggestions:

Pair with herbal tea or fresh juice for a complete meal. For extra crunch, add granola or nuts on top.

Tips & Tricks:

  • If your blender struggles with frozen ingredients, thaw them slightly before blending or pulse in short bursts.
  • Use full-fat coconut milk for extra creaminess or water for a lighter option.

Storage & Reheating:

Acai bowls are best enjoyed fresh but can be stored (without toppings) in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 24 hours. Stir gently before adding fresh toppings to serve. Avoid reheating; consume chilled.
